Recraft ARR Hits $5M

Recraft ARR Hits $5M

  • San Francisco-based generative AI startup Recraft has emerged from stealth with a $30 million Series B funding round led by Accel, alongside Khosla Ventures and Madrona. The company has achieved over $5 million in annual recurring revenue (ARR) and amassed a user base exceeding 4 million. Recraft gained industry attention when its image generation model, codenamed “red_panda,” outperformed OpenAI’s DALL-E and Midjourney on the Artificial Analysis benchmark. This model, known as Recraft V3, earned its nickname due to early users frequently generating images of the red panda. 


  • Recraft specializes in creating AI-generated images tailored for brand marketing, enabling precise placement of logos and adherence to branding guidelines without additional editing. This focus positions Recraft as a competitor not only to other image generators like Midjourney and Adobe Firefly but also to design tools such as Canva. The company builds its models from scratch, emphasizing high-quality outputs suitable for commercial use. 


  • Founded by Anna Veronika Dorogush, a former machine learning expert at Yandex with experience at Google and Microsoft, Recraft stands out with a solo female founder and CEO. Dorogush’s background includes a unique transition from professional modeling to earning a degree in mathematics and computer science, which she credits with teaching her the importance of focusing on mission-critical excellence.
